Output 8c5a68e97ce9762905e164436e5835a91d6de86924fb5aa3c688573fafe51111:123

value
399418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a886f6fd5930ce9b12b0c8426f064a0c534b7c56 OP_EQUAL
address
3H478HnUM6LAiicS7xbxLVcZWjFuzgih8w
transaction
8c5a68e97ce9762905e164436e5835a91d6de86924fb5aa3c688573fafe51111
spent
true